By: Muyun Hu On December 25, 2020, the Institute of Food Science and Technology (“IFST”) issued China’s first plant-based meat standard T/CIFST 001-2020 (the “Standard”). The Standard will take effect on June 25, 2021. The Standard is a group standard issued by a government sponsored industry association and adopted by its members.[1] Group standards can ...
